Riduan Rubin
Riduan bin Rubin is a Malaysian politician who was the Member of Parliament (MP) for Tenom from November 2022.[2] He is a member of the Social Democratic Harmony Party (KDM)

Election results
| Year | Constituency | Candidate | Votes | Pct. | Opponent(s) | Votes | Pct. | Ballots cast | Majority | Turnout |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2022 | P181 Tenom, Sabah | Riduan Rubin (IND) | 10,027 | 35.00% | Noorita Sual (DAP) | 8,919 | 31.13% | 28,649 | 1,108 | 68.14% | ||
| Jamawi Ja'afar (UMNO) | 8,625 | 30.11% | ||||||||||
| Ukim Buandi (WARISAN) | 992 | 3.46% | ||||||||||
| Peggy Chaw Zhi Ting (IND) | 86 | 0.30 % | ||||||||||
Note
- Contesting and holding office as an independent candidate in the 2022 Malaysian general election.
